Timing Belt Adjustment Checking

WARNING: This page is about a different variant/trim than selected.
IMPORTANT: The following steps are the continuation of the Timing Belt Replacement  and must not be performed as a stand-alone operation.

It is not uncommon to repeat steps and make several engine revolutions to achieve the proper level of timing belt adjustment.

    Fig 1: Identifying J 42069-20
    GM345823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  1. Apply the J 42069-20 to camshaft gears 1 and 2.
  2. Inspect the relationship of the marks on the camshaft gears to the marks on the J 42069-20. They must match exactly, if not, timing belt adjustment is required.
